About this study

This phase IIA trial compares the effect of acolbifene versus low dose tamoxifen in preventing breast cancer in premenopausal women at high risk for developing breast cancer. The usual approach for patients at increased risk for breast cancer is to undergo yearly breast magnetic resonance imaging or ultrasound in addition to yearly mammogram. Premenopausal women at very high lifetime risk for breast cancer (greater than 50%) can consider preventive removal (mastectomy) of both breasts. Premenopausal women age 35 or older with a prior diagnosis of atypical hyperplasia, lobular carcinoma in situ, or an estimated 10-year risk of greater than or equal to 3% or estimated 10-year risk of greater than or equal to 2-5 times that of the average woman (depending on age) may be advised to consider five years of standard dose tamoxifen. Standard dose tamoxifen is four times the dose used in this study. Estrogen can cause the development and growth of breast cancer cells. Acolbifene and tamoxifen blocks the use of estrogen by breast cells. This study may help researchers measure the effects of acolbifene and low dose tamoxifen on markers of breast cancer risk in mammogram imaging, breast tissue, and in blood samples.

You may qualify if…

  • Age \>= 35 years
  • Considered clinically premenopausal
  • Having regular menstrual cycles (between 21 and 35 days) unless a contraceptive device such as progestin containing intrauterine device (IUD) (e.g., Mirena IUD) is being used which suppresses menstrual periods, or premenopausal women who have undergone a hysterectomy, but ovaries are intact
  • Not considering pregnancy for at least 12 months
  • Women of child-bearing potential capacity must be willing to have used effective birth control precautions for 8 weeks prior to fine needle aspiration and be willing to continue for 8 weeks after study completion as tamoxifen may have teratogenic effects on the developing fetus. Reproductive and developmental toxicity studies have not been conducted with acolbifene. Should a woman become pregnant or suspect she is pregnant while participating in this study, she must stop study drug and inform her study physician immediately.
  • For women not using oral contraceptive (progestin alone or estrogen plus a progestin), two of the following are recommended but woman must agree to at least one of the following methods:
  • IUD non-hormonal or hormone containing (usually a progestin) intrauterine device (IUD) or rings. Any of these should have been inserted at least 8 weeks prior to RPFNA.
  • Barrier method (such as condoms and diaphragms or cervical caps with or without a spermicide)

You may not qualify if…

  • Bilateral breast implants (danger of implant puncture with RPFNA)
  • Women who are pregnant
  • Currently breastfeeding (concern that tamoxifen or acolbifene may be in breast milk) or nursing within the past 12 months (concern about milk fistula with RPFNA)
  • Prior invasive breast cancer within the past 5 years
  • Other prior invasive cancer \> T1 stage (other than non-melanoma skin) within the past 5 years
  • Pathogenic or likely pathogenic germline mutation in BRCA1/2 or PALB2 (These latter individuals are likely to undergo yearly ovarian screening and enlarging cysts could raise concern about ovarian cancer and lead to unnecessary diagnostic procedures)
  • Type I or Type II diabetes mellitus requiring treatment with prescription medication
  • Prior deep vein thrombosis, pulmonary embolus, or stroke
